Is Pet Dog Daycare Stressful?
Several pet dogs love mosting likely to daycare, it can be wonderful for interacting socially and getting even more exercise than they would certainly otherwise access home. However, some pet dogs are sensitive to the noise and task in a daycare setup and may respond with overstimulated behavior.
If you see your canine showing this actions, consider altering just how typically they most likely to daycare or speak with an instructor or applied animal behaviorist.
1. The Atmosphere
Some pets may be able to endure a team day care setting and prosper in it, but also for numerous other pet dog types it can be an overwhelming experience. The everyday sound and task, constant interaction with various other pet dogs, and cleansing protocols of the facility can all add to a canine's stress levels.
Other aspects like personality and the daily routine at the day care can likewise influence whether or not your dog will be able to manage constant visits to a large-group daycare environment. For instance, some pet dogs are normally extra social and enjoy playing with other animals while others choose privacy.
Ask your day care if they have a timetable that dogs adhere to throughout the day, such as set up snooze time or reduced power activities. This can help prevent overstimulation, physical injury and disease. It can likewise decrease stress and anxiety for pet dogs that have problem with splitting up anxiousness. Technique brief splittings up in the house to obtain your pet made use of to being far from you for expanded periods before taking them to a day care.
2. The Staff
Numerous animal owners are hesitant to use dog daycare for fear of their pets obtaining also burnt out. This could be brought on by the setting or the everyday routine; for instance, some canines are not comfortable traveling in vehicles. If this is the case, after that it is important to locate a childcare that has an area and routine that will keep your dog comfy.
Additionally, it is very important to make certain the day care staff has a good understanding of dog actions and interaction; this is important in guaranteeing that all the canines are safe and enjoying. An excellent day care will educate its team on exactly how to deescalate a group of dogs and have a procedure for eliminating or separating pets that are over-aroused or aggressive.
An excellent childcare will also have a procedure for examining the character of new pets prior to they are allowed right into the playgroups. This consists of a temperament examination and an orientation period where the dog will certainly be observed in a controlled setup.
3. The Pet dogs
For some canines, especially grown-up canines that are not socialized with various other canines, pet day care can be stressful. They might be pushed too hard by even more aggressive play or really feel overstimulated and uneasy. If this is the case, it could be better for them to head to day care on an occasional basis or perhaps just as soon as a week rather than daily.
Some pet dogs also have trouble leaving their owners for extended periods of time and this can be an issue in a daycare setting where canines are laid off for considerable parts of the day. Some pets can handle this and prosper in a day care setting however others do not and it is important for family pet parents to examine their individual pet dogs.

4. The Set up
When you send your puppy to childcare, it is very important that you are certain that they will have the ability to deal with the setting and other pet dogs. If your pet does not flourish in this sort of social environment, it might be best for them to stay at home with you instead.
The majority of facilities have an established schedule that will aid keep the canines satisfied and safe while you are away. Commonly, there will certainly be a playtime adhered to by a snooze time for the canines to relax after being boosted. During the play, dogs will run, leap, order each other's necks and also combat, which can look terrifying to pet parents, however it is all part of regular dog habits and absolutely nothing to worry about.
At the end of the day, your pup will certainly await supper and then snuggle up in their bed for a good snooze. They will likely awaken at pick-up time with wags and shakes and be ready for you to come home with them!
